This consumption has led also to an increase in electricity consumption and waste generated by these products. Green IT is one of the solutions for this ever-growing consumption. Most of the studies developed around Green IT have taken a corporate approach, targeting mostly its IT, employees. Despite the importance of corporate carbon footprint reduction, a consumer-centric approach should also be taken. The objective of this study is to explore the potential factors that would lead to the adoption of Green IT, specifically the intention to purchase and use. For this purpose, we deployed a questionnaire in which a sample of 183 respondents was collected from the ages of 18 to 68 years old. To analyze this data we used the Partial Least Square Structural Equation Modelling through the SmartPLS software. From the estimated model show no statistical evidence that Price expectancy and social influence aren’t determining factors when it comes to predicting consumer behavior, but Green IT knowledge and belief, habit Environmental concern, and performance expectancy are greatly associated with the intention to adopt Green IT. The result differs sometimes greatly from what has been observed in a corporate environment, Green IT belief is a greater factor when it comes to intentions to adopt it and social influence seems to have little to no impact on consumer decisions.
